Persistence
The variable depends on its own previous value. Stability requires |ρ| < 1.
Yₜ = α + ρYₜ₋₁ + εₜ
Distributed lag
An explanatory variable affects the outcome now and across later periods.
Yₜ = α + ΣβⱼXₜ₋ⱼ + εₜ
System feedback
Every variable may depend on lags of every variable in the system.
Yₜ = c + A₁Yₜ₋₁ + uₜ

Lag selection
Too few lags omit dynamics; too many consume degrees of freedom and weaken precision.
Identification
Reduced-form innovations are correlated mixtures. Structural interpretation requires restrictions.
Impulse response
An IRF traces the time path of all variables after a one-time identified shock.

Dynamic patterns are not structural truth
without identification.
Check stationarity
Model stable dynamics or justify cointegration and error correction.
Select lags
Use information criteria, diagnostics and economic timing.
Defend ordering
Recursive identification embeds contemporaneous assumptions.
Report uncertainty
Impulse responses require confidence bands and robustness checks.
